Are people in Dunsmuir older or younger than people in Burney?- The Median Age in Dunsmuir is 3.0 years older than in Burney.
Are housing costs cheaper in Dunsmuir or Burney?- Dunsmuir
housing costs are 16.7% more expensive than Burney housing costs.
Which city has a longer commute, Dunsmuir or Burney?- The average commute for residents of Dunsmuir is 0.1 minutes longer than it is for residents of Burney.
